    What is International School Football?

    International school football refers to football programs offered at international schools around the globe. These schools, which typically cater to expatriate families and local students seeking an international education, often boast well-structured sports programs. Football, being a globally beloved sport, usually holds a prominent position within these programs. The level of competition, training, and resources can vary widely depending on the school, its location, and its commitment to athletics. However, the core aim remains consistent: to provide students with a platform to excel in football while receiving a comprehensive education.

    International school football programs distinguish themselves through their diverse student bodies. Players come from various cultural backgrounds, bringing different playing styles, perspectives, and experiences to the field. This multicultural environment fosters a unique sense of camaraderie and teamwork, as players learn to communicate and collaborate effectively despite linguistic and cultural differences. Moreover, international schools often employ coaches with diverse backgrounds, many of whom have played or coached at high levels in their respective countries. This exposure to different coaching philosophies and techniques enhances players' development and broadens their understanding of the game.

    How to Choose the Right International School for Football

    Choosing the right international school for football can feel like a big decision, but don't sweat it! Here's how to navigate the process and find the perfect fit. Consider several key factors to ensure you make an informed choice that aligns with your athletic and academic aspirations. Selecting the right international school involves carefully assessing various aspects of the school's football program, academic offerings, and overall environment.

    Start by assessing the football program. Look into the coaching staff's qualifications and experience. A good coach can make all the difference in your development as a player. Check their track record and see if they have a history of helping players reach their potential. Also, find out about the training facilities. Does the school have a well-maintained field, modern equipment, and access to resources like sports medicine professionals? These factors can significantly impact your training experience.

    Next, consider the level of competition. Some international schools have highly competitive football programs that attract top talent from around the world. Others may focus more on participation and development. Think about what you're looking for. Do you want to push yourself to the limit against the best players, or are you more interested in a supportive environment where you can improve your skills at your own pace? Understanding the competitive landscape will help you find a school that matches your ambitions.

    Academic reputation is also crucial. Remember, you're going to school to get an education, so make sure the school has a strong academic program. Look at the school's curriculum, teaching methods, and graduation rates. Talk to current students and parents to get their perspectives on the quality of education. You want a school that will challenge you academically and prepare you for college or university.

    Don't forget to factor in the school's location and culture. Living in a new country can be an amazing experience, but it can also be challenging. Consider the school's location and whether you'll feel comfortable living there. Research the local culture and see if it's a good fit for you. Also, think about the school's culture. Is it welcoming and inclusive? Does it have a strong sense of community? These factors can significantly impact your overall experience.

    Lastly, consider the cost. International schools can be expensive, so make sure you understand the tuition fees and other associated costs. Also, find out if the school offers any financial aid or scholarships. Don't let cost be the only factor in your decision, but it's important to be realistic about what you can afford. Choosing the right international school for football is a big decision, but by carefully considering these factors, you can find a school that will help you achieve your athletic and academic goals.
